Herb mini muffins
by Gina
(Sydney)
1 cup flour
2 tsp baking powder
1 cup (100g) grated tasty cheese
1/4 cup chopped parsley
1 tbsp chopped fresh herbs
1 spring onion, chopped
1/2 tsp salt
1 tsp sugar
1/8 tsp cayenne pepper
1 egg
1/2 cup + 2 tbsp milk
In the same large mixing bowl, add the first 9 measured ingredients. Use fresh herbs that you like best, or you can plan for the herbs to go with a meal for example dill with salmon. Toss well to mix.
In a different bowl, whisk together the milk and egg. Pour the mixture into the dry ingredients and fold in together. Stirring enough to dampen the flour. Do not overmix.
Spoon mixture into mini-muffin pans that have been greased lightly.
Bake at 200 degrees C for 10-12 mins or until the centre of muffins spring back when pressed.
